SVCS - English Documentation
Loading...
Searching...
No Matches
svcs::core::Commit Member List

This is the complete list of members for svcs::core::Commit, including all inherited members.

calculateHash(const std::string &content)svcs::core::VcsObjectstatic
Commit()svcs::core::Commitinline
Commit(std::string thash, std::vector< std::string > phashes, std::string auth, std::string msg, std::time_t tstamp=std::time(nullptr))svcs::core::Commit
computeHash(const std::string &content)svcs::core::VcsObjectprotected
deserialize(const std::string &raw_content)svcs::core::Commitstatic
getAuthor() constsvcs::core::Commit
getHashId() constsvcs::core::VcsObject
getMessage() constsvcs::core::Commit
getParentHashes() constsvcs::core::Commit
getTimestamp() constsvcs::core::Commit
getTreeHash() constsvcs::core::Commit
getType() const overridesvcs::core::Commitvirtual
hash_idsvcs::core::VcsObjectprotected
serialize() const overridesvcs::core::Commitvirtual
setMessage(const std::string &msg)svcs::core::Commit
setParent(const std::string &parent)svcs::core::Commit
setTimestamp(std::time_t tstamp)svcs::core::Commit
setTimestampNow()svcs::core::Commit
VcsObject()=defaultsvcs::core::VcsObject
VcsObject(const VcsObject &other)=defaultsvcs::core::VcsObject
~VcsObject()=defaultsvcs::core::VcsObjectvirtual